1. Complete Driver Management on road

Managing both vehicles and drivers is different, but both come under a fleet owner or a manager’s shelter. The vehicles are machines we can predict and control up to 60%, but drivers are completely different, and they are unpredictable.

Humans are the main reason for major road risk factors. WHO (World Health Organization) identified some major risk factors of the road by humans: Over speeding, alcohol consumption, lethargicness of wearing seat belts, and much more.

The aggressive driving behavior of a driver becomes more dangerous for everyone. Aggressive driving and overspeeding may lead to accidents often. More than 3,000 people in this world die daily, and millions are injured or disabled every year on roads approximately. 

Wearing seat belts strap on the road can protect living beings from serious fatal or serious injury by 40%–65%. Also, research groups reported that 72% of respondents opposed drink driving, even though 18% of these founded that, still driving after a drink.

2. Train your drivers

Formal training for drivers or providing ratings to drivers can improve the safety of the drivers while driving. Using the vehicle tracking system, the fleet owner or manager can review the driver’s behavior on the trip. Later on, they can provide the driver’s ratings according to the vehicle tracking system report.

Based on this report, fleet managers can even provide customized formal training to the drivers based on the performance.

4. Maintain your Vehicles

Driver safety on-road may depend on the safety of the vehicle. Using the vehicle tracking system, you can make sure whether your vehicle was good in condition or analyze whether the vehicle suits this trip.

Due to any vehicle problem, the vehicle may stop in between roads, or any suspicious things may happen. 

Using the vehicle tracking system, you can create alarms for the owner or fleet manager based on vehicle mileage, fuel levels, engine hours, or any other parts that are inactive, which improves driver’s safety.

5. Create a culture

Inform your drivers in advance about your plan to install the vehicle tracking system in the fleet. Make your drivers understand how the vehicle tracking system works and how it will help them get their jobs done easier and safer. 

Creating a culture, make safe driving a habit. It will reduce the risk of accidents, keep your drive safe, reduce unexpected and unwanted operational costs, and make your brand more trusted and safer.

Convey them about vehicle tracking systems is not to stalk anyone; it’s about ensuring the safety of vehicles, drivers, and assets.
